What is the difference between RPA and business process automation?
Understanding the distinction between Robotic Process Automation (RPA) and Business Process Automation (BPA) is crucial for organizations in Grass Valley looking to enhance operational efficiency. While both aim to streamline processes, they do so in fundamentally different ways.
Exploring RPA vs. Business Process Automation: Key Differences
RPA and BPA serve unique purposes within the realm of automation:
- Definition: RPA utilizes software robots to automate repetitive, rule-based tasks, such as data entry and transaction processing. In contrast, BPA encompasses a broader strategy that integrates various technologies, including RPA, to automate entire business processes and improve overall efficiency.
- Scope: RPA is task-oriented, focusing on automating specific tasks without altering the underlying workflow. BPA takes a holistic approach, analyzing and redesigning workflows to optimize performance across departments.
- Implementation: RPA can be implemented quickly with minimal disruption, while BPA requires a comprehensive analysis of current processes and often involves significant changes to technology infrastructure.
- Benefits: RPA offers reduced operational costs and increased accuracy, while BPA provides improved process visibility and adaptability to market changes.
For organizations in Grass Valley, understanding these differences can guide the selection of the right automation strategy to meet specific business needs.

What is SAP Business Process Automation?
SAP Business Process Automation (BPA) refers to the use of technology to automate complex business processes and functions beyond traditional data manipulation and record-keeping. SAP Build Process Automation is a key component of this strategy, providing tools that allow organizations to streamline their operations efficiently.
Overview of SAP Business Process Automation Solutions
SAP Build Process Automation offers several features that enhance business efficiency:
- Visual Workflow Design: This feature includes an intuitive visual interface that enables users to create workflows using drag-and-drop functionality. It empowers both citizen developers—those without extensive coding experience—and professional developers to automate processes effectively.
- Integration Capabilities: The platform seamlessly integrates with various SAP applications and third-party systems, allowing businesses to connect disparate processes and data sources. This integration is crucial for creating a unified digital ecosystem that enhances operational efficiency.
- Enhanced Productivity: By automating repetitive tasks, organizations can significantly reduce manual errors and free up employee time for more strategic activities. This leads to improved productivity and operational agility.
- Real-Time Analytics: SAP BPA provides real-time insights into business processes, enabling organizations to monitor performance and make data-driven decisions. This feature is essential for continuous improvement and optimization of workflows.
- Scalability: As businesses grow, their processes become more complex. SAP Build Process Automation is designed to scale with the organization, allowing for the automation of increasingly sophisticated workflows without compromising performance.
- Compliance and Governance: Automation helps ensure compliance with regulatory requirements by standardizing processes and maintaining accurate records. This is particularly important in industries with strict compliance mandates.

What Skills Are Needed for Business Process Automation?
To excel in Business Process Automation (BPA), a combination of soft and technical skills is essential. Here’s a comprehensive overview of the key skills needed for effective BPA implementation:
- Communication Skills: Clear and effective communication is crucial for conveying ideas, requirements, and feedback among team members and stakeholders. It ensures that everyone is aligned on project goals and expectations.
- Problem-Solving Abilities: The capacity to identify issues and develop innovative solutions is vital. BPA often involves troubleshooting and optimizing processes, requiring analytical thinking and creativity.
- Adaptability: The business landscape is constantly evolving, and BPA professionals must be flexible in adapting to new technologies and methodologies. This skill helps in navigating changes and implementing new solutions effectively.
- Collaboration and Teamwork: BPA projects often involve cross-functional teams. The ability to work collaboratively fosters a productive environment and enhances the overall success of automation initiatives.
- Technical Proficiency: Familiarity with automation tools and software is essential. Understanding programming languages, data analysis, and system integration can significantly enhance the effectiveness of BPA efforts.
- Project Management Skills: Effective project management ensures that BPA initiatives are completed on time and within budget. Skills in planning, executing, and monitoring projects are critical for success.
- Attention to Detail: Precision is key in BPA, as even minor errors can lead to significant issues. A keen eye for detail helps in maintaining the quality and accuracy of automated processes.
- Change Management: The ability to manage and lead change is crucial, as BPA often requires shifts in organizational culture and processes. Skills in change management help in easing transitions and gaining stakeholder buy-in.
Incorporating these skills into BPA practices not only enhances efficiency but also drives innovation within organizations.
